Q: The Glimmerline cleaning crew is at the loading-bay door at 2 a.m. — do I let them in? A: Yep, that's their usual slot. Check they're wearing Glimmerline hi-vis and sign them in on the night log by the kettle. They handle floors 1–3 only. To open the loading-bay door for them, key in the code below.

badge for yahif-bahaf: bdg-XUBUM-7

### Step 4 — Snapshot tests before shipping

Before you push Quillbox UI to staging, run `quillbox snap --ci` and eyeball any diffs — flaky shadows on the date-picker are a known thing, don't panic. Approve intentional changes with `snap --accept`, commit the updated fixtures, and let the pipeline rerun. The snapshot service won't accept uploads without auth, so make sure your `.env` is current. Add the snapshot service token to `.env` on the line right after this sentence.

secret setting of kagup-haweg: RELAY_SECRET20=79282600b75847005433

## Tuning

The receipt mailer (Almsgate) batches donation receipts and sends through the Thornquay relay. On-call: if the queue backs up, resist the urge to crank batch size — the relay rate-limits per connection, and bigger batches just mean bigger retries. Scale worker count first, then shorten the flush interval. Dedupe window must stay longer than the retry horizon or donors get duplicate receipts, which generates tickets. All knobs live in one place and are read at worker start. Current production values follow.

tuning table, kajop-yafof:
QUOTAS = {
    "wenath": 10,
    "ulaael": 5,
}

**Key Ceremony Checklist — Item 12: Inventory Reconciliation Job Handoff**

Before the ceremony concludes, confirm that the Warrenfold nightly reconciliation job completed its last run cleanly and that no stock deltas remain unresolved in the Pinhurst queue. Support should verify the job owner account is accessible, since a locked account here blocks the morning reconciliation entirely. If the account requires recovery during or after the ceremony, the designated recovery passphrase must be used, and it is recorded immediately below this item.

unlock words, fafog-yagap: julvan-rusix-rusdor-quenath-drumir-wenir-sileth-julael-aldion-julael-frador-giliel-tameth-ulador